| 29 /// Connect() connects to the specified WebSocket server. Caller can call | |
| 30 /// this method at most once. | |
| 31 /// | |
| 32 /// @param[in] url A <code>Var</code> of string type representing a WebSocket | |
| 33 /// server URL. | |
| 34 /// @param[in] protocols A pointer to an array of string type | |
| 35 /// <code>Var</code> specifying sub-protocols. Each <code>Var</code> | |
| 36 /// represents one sub-protocol. This argument can be null only if | |
| 37 /// <code>protocol_count</code> is 0. | |
| 38 /// @param[in] protocol_count The number of sub-protocols in | |
| 39 /// <code>protocols</code>. | |
| 40 /// @param[in] callback A <code>CompletionCallback</code> which is called | |
| 41 /// when a connection is established or an error occurs in establishing | |
| 42 /// connection. | |
| 43 /// | |
| 44 /// @return An int32_t containing an error code from | |
| 45 /// <code>pp_errors.h</code>. | |
| 46 /// Returns <code>PP_ERROR_BADARGUMENT</code> if specified <code>url</code>, | |
| 47 /// or <code>protocols</code> contains invalid string as | |
| 48 /// <code>The WebSocket API specification</code> defines. It corresponds to | |
| 49 /// SyntaxError of the specification. | |
| 50 /// Returns <code>PP_ERROR_NOACCESS</code> if the protocol specified in the | |
| 51 /// <code>url</code> is not a secure protocol, but the origin of the caller | |
| 52 /// has a secure scheme. Also returns it if the port specified in the | |
| 53 /// <code>url</code> is a port to which the user agent is configured to block | |
| 54 /// access because the port is a well-known port like SMTP. It corresponds to | |
| 55 /// SecurityError of the specification. | |
| 56 /// Returns <code>PP_ERROR_INPROGRESS</code> if the call is not the first | |
| 57 /// time. | |
| 58 int32_t Connect(const Var& url, const Var protocols[], | |
| 59 uint32_t protocol_count, const CompletionCallback& callback); | |
| 60 | |
| 61 /// Close() closes the specified WebSocket connection by specifying | |
| 62 /// <code>code</code> and <code>reason</code>. | |
| 63 /// | |
| 64 /// @param[in] code The WebSocket close code. Ignored if it is 0. | |
| 65 /// @param[in] reason A <code>Var</code> of string type which represents the | |
| 66 /// WebSocket close reason. Ignored if it is undefined type. | |
| 67 /// @param[in] callback A <code>CompletionCallback</code> which is called | |
| 68 /// when the connection is closed or an error occurs in closing the | |
| 69 /// connection. | |
| 70 /// | |
| 71 /// @return An int32_t containing an error code from | |
| 72 /// <code>pp_errors.h</code>. | |
| 73 /// Returns <code>PP_ERROR_BADARGUMENT</code> if <code>reason</code> contains | |
| 74 /// an invalid character as a UTF-8 string, or longer than 123 bytes. It | |
| 75 /// corresponds to JavaScript SyntaxError of the specification. | |
| 76 /// Returns <code>PP_ERROR_NOACCESS</code> if the code is not an integer | |
| 77 /// equal to 1000 or in the range 3000 to 4999. It corresponds to | |
| 78 /// InvalidAccessError of the specification. Returns | |
| 79 /// <code>PP_ERROR_INPROGRESS</code> if the call is not the first time. | |
| 80 int32_t Close(uint16_t code, const Var& reason, | |
| 81 const CompletionCallback& callback); | |
| 82 | |
| 83 /// ReceiveMessage() receives a message from the WebSocket server. | |
| 84 /// This interface only returns a single message. That is, this interface | |
| 85 /// must be called at least N times to receive N messages, no matter how | |
| 86 /// small each message is. | |
| 87 /// | |
| 88 /// @param[out] message The received message is copied to provided | |
| 89 /// <code>message</code>. The <code>message</code> must remain valid until | |
| 90 /// the ReceiveMessage operation completes. It will be a <code>Var</code> of | |
| 91 /// string or ArrayBuffer types on receiving. | |
| 92 /// @param[in] callback A <code>CompletionCallback</code> which is called | |
| 93 /// when the receiving message is completed. It is ignored if ReceiveMessage | |
| 94 /// completes synchronously and returns <code>PP_OK</code>. | |
| 95 /// | |
| 96 /// @return An int32_t containing an error code from | |
| 97 /// <code>pp_errors.h</code>. | |
| 98 /// If an error is detected or connection is closed, returns | |
| 99 /// <code>PP_ERROR_FAILED</code> after all buffered messages are received. | |
| 100 /// Until buffered message become empty, continues to returns | |
| 101 /// <code>PP_OK</code> as if connection is still established without errors. | |
| 102 int32_t ReceiveMessage(Var* message, | |
| 103 const CompletionCallback& callback); | |
| 104 | |
| 105 /// Send() sends a message to the WebSocket server. | |
| 106 /// | |
| 107 /// @param[in] data A message to send. The message is copied to internal | |
| 108 /// buffer. So caller can free <code>data</code> safely after returning | |
| 109 /// from the function. It must be a <code>Var</code> of string or ArrayBuffer | |
| 110 /// types. | |
| 111 /// | |
| 112 /// @return An int32_t containing an error code from | |
| 113 /// <code>pp_errors.h</code>. | |
| 114 /// Returns <code>PP_ERROR_FAILED</code> if the ReadyState is | |
| 115 /// <code>PP_WEBSOCKETREADYSTATE_CONNECTING_DEV</code>. It corresponds | |
| 116 /// JavaScript InvalidStateError of the specification. | |
| 117 /// Returns <code>PP_ERROR_BADARGUMENT</code> if provided | |
| 118 /// <code>message</code> of string type contains an invalid character as a | |
| 119 /// UTF-8 string. It corresponds to JavaScript SyntaxError of the | |
| 120 /// specification. | |
| 121 /// Otherwise, returns <code>PP_OK</code>, but it doesn't necessarily mean | |
| 122 /// that the server received the message. | |
| 123 int32_t SendMessage(const Var& message); | |

| 125 /// GetBufferedAmount() returns the number of bytes of text and binary | |
| 126 /// messages that have been queued for the WebSocket connection to send but | |
| 127 /// have not been transmitted to the network yet. | |
| 128 /// | |
| 129 /// @return Returns the number of bytes. | |
| 130 uint64_t GetBufferedAmount(); | |
| 131 | |
| 132 /// GetCloseCode() returns the connection close code for the WebSocket | |
| 133 /// connection. | |
| 134 /// | |
| 135 /// @return Returns 0 if called before the close code is set. | |
| 136 uint16_t GetCloseCode(); | |
| 137 | |
| 138 /// GetCloseReason() returns the connection close reason for the WebSocket | |
| 139 /// connection. | |
| 140 /// | |
| 141 /// @return Returns a <code>Var</code> of string type. If called before the | |
| 142 /// close reason is set, it contains an empty string. | |
| 143 Var GetCloseReason(); | |
| 144 | |
| 145 /// GetCloseWasClean() returns if the connection was closed cleanly for the | |
| 146 /// specified WebSocket connection. | |
| 147 /// | |
| 148 /// @return Returns <code>false</code> if called before the connection is | |
| 149 /// closed, or called on an invalid resource. Otherwise, returns | |
| 150 /// <code>true</code> if the connection was closed cleanly, or returns | |
| 151 /// <code>false</code> if the connection was closed for abnormal reasons. | |
| 152 bool GetCloseWasClean(); | |
| 153 | |
| 154 /// GetExtensions() returns the extensions selected by the server for the | |
| 155 /// specified WebSocket connection. | |
| 156 /// | |
| 157 /// @return Returns a <code>Var</code> of string type. If called before the | |
| 158 /// connection is established, its data is an empty string. | |
| 159 /// Currently its data is always an empty string. | |
| 160 Var GetExtensions(); | |
| 161 | |
| 162 /// GetProtocol() returns the sub-protocol chosen by the server for the | |
| 163 /// specified WebSocket connection. | |
| 164 /// | |
| 165 /// @return Returns a <code>Var</code> of string type. If called before the | |
| 166 /// connection is established, it contains the empty string. | |
| 167 Var GetProtocol(); | |
| 168 | |
| 169 /// GetReadyState() returns the ready state of the specified WebSocket | |
| 170 /// connection. | |
| 171 /// | |
| 172 /// @return Returns <code>PP_WEBSOCKETREADYSTATE_INVALID_DEV</code> if called | |
| 173 /// before connect() is called. | |
| 174 PP_WebSocketReadyState_Dev GetReadyState(); | |
| 175 | |
| 176 /// GetURL() returns the URL associated with specified WebSocket connection. | |
| 177 /// | |
| 178 /// @return Returns a <code>Var</code> of string type. If called before the | |
| 179 /// connection is established, it contains the empty string. | |
| 180 Var GetURL(); | |
